"I served with MSG Lawrence Okendo in 1967 during the hill battles around Dak To in the Central Highlands of S.Vietnam. He was one of the most aggressive and hard charging paratroopers from the old days of brown boot paratroopers I ever met. One hell of a good soldier and he really cared for his men. being with the 173d Airborne brigade during the Hill Battles, he has written to me at least and a lot of other guys' who were there, the most authoritative and accurate troop movement assessment of all the actions the Skysoldiers' fought in from The Battle of The Slopes, Hill 823, 830 and the ultimate name maker of the 173d Airborne Brigade HILL 875. If your interested in one particular paratrooper unit and how we fought the NVA, then this book should be in your library. I will miss MSG Lawrence Okendo. He taught me a lot as a soldier, a man and as paratrooper!!!"
